DC70029 PI3K-IN-27
PI3K-IN-27 is a potent inhibitor of PI3K. PI3K belongs to a large family of lipid signaling kinase that plays key role in cellular process including cell growth, differentiation, migration and apoptosis. PI3K-IN-27 has the potential for the research of hyper-proliferative diseases like cancer and inflammation, or immune and autoimmune diseases (extracted from patent WO2021233227A1, compound 1).

DC70028 PI3K-IN-30
PI3K-IN-30 (compound 6d) is a potent PI3K inhibitor with IC50s of 5.1, 136, 30.7 and 8.9 nM for PI3Kα, PI3Kβ, PI3Kγ and PI3Kδ, respectively.

DC70024 GRPR antagonist-1
GRPR antagonist-1 is a potent gastrin releasing peptide receptor (GRPR) antagonist, having the cytotoxicity against certain cancer cells (IC50 of 4.97, 4.36 and 3.40 μM in PC3, Pan02 and HGC-27 cells, respectively). GRPR antagonist-1 inhibits HGC-27 cell viability by decreasing the Bcl-2 level and increasing the Bax level, causing apoptosis. Anticancer activity.

DC70012 BSc5367
BSc5367 is a potent Nek1 inhibitor with an IC50 of 11.5 nM. NIMA-related protein kinase Nek1 is crucially involved in cell cycle regulation, DNA repair and microtubule regulation and dysfunctions of Nek1 play key roles in amyotrophic lateral sclerosis (ALS), polycystic kidney disease (PKD) and several types of radiotherapy resistant cancer.

DC70005 Triton X-100
Triton X-100 is a non-denaturing detergent that solubilizes lipid membranes. Triton X-100 is commonly used in laboratories and is applied to vaccines at different stages of the manufacturing process. Triton X-100 is listed as an excipient in certain vaccines including split virus influenza vaccines. Triton X-100 is a nonionic surfactant.

DC70004 Custirsen
Custirsen is a highly specific antisense oligonucleotide that inhibits the production of clusterin , an antiapoptotic protein that is upregulated in response to chemotherapy and that confers treatment resistance.

DC49544 ATR-IN-12
ATR-IN-12 (Compound 5g) is a potent inhibitor of ataxia telangiectasia and Rad3-related (ATR) kinase with an IC50 value of 0.007 μM. ATR-IN-12 displays good anti-tumor activity and significantly reduces the phosphorylation level of ATR and its downstream signaling protein. ATR-IN-12 is a promising lead compound for subsequent drug discovery targeting ATR kinase.
